Part Overview

The CDEP105-1R2MC-32 is a 1.2 µH shielded drum core wirewound inductor manufactured by Sumida America Components Inc. This surface mount component is rated for 9 A continuous current with a maximum DC resistance of 7.5 mOhm and operates across the temperature range of -40°C to 125°C. The part is currently classified as obsolete, making identification of suitable substitutes essential for ongoing production and maintenance applications. The CDEP105 series provides ferrite core shielding suitable for noise suppression and signal integrity in power conversion and filtering circuits.

Engineering Selection Recommendations

The CDEP105NP-1R2MC-32 is the direct equivalent substitute for the obsolete CDEP105-1R2MC-32. All electrical specifications, mechanical dimensions, and thermal operating parameters are identical between the two parts.

Product Status Consideration: The main part is classified as obsolete with limited inventory (1005 pcs). The substitute part maintains active status with current manufacturing support (784 pcs in stock), ensuring long-term availability and supply chain continuity.

Compliance Advantage: The substitute part is RoHS3 compliant, whereas the main part is RoHS non-compliant. For applications subject to RoHS directives or customer compliance requirements, the CDEP105NP-1R2MC-32 provides regulatory alignment without electrical or mechanical compromise.

Packaging Consideration: The substitute part is supplied in standard Tape & Reel (TR) format, facilitating automated assembly processes. The main part uses nonstandard packaging, which may present handling and integration challenges in high-volume manufacturing environments.

Selection Basis: Component selection should prioritize the CDEP105NP-1R2MC-32 for new designs and ongoing production due to active product status, RoHS3 compliance, and standard packaging availability. The substitute part maintains 100% electrical and mechanical compatibility with the obsolete reference part.
